The Reason Pest Control Is Essential

Health Perils of Pest Control Methods

Countless pests carry and communicate diseases that can impact people and pets. Rodents are known carriers of hantavirus, salmonella, and leptospirosis. Cockroaches can initiate asthma attacks and sensitized sensitivities, particularly in little ones. Ticks, common in New Jersey's woodland zones, are distinguished for propagating Lyme disease, while mosquitoes can convey West Nile virus and Eastern Equine Encephalitis. Specialized Pest Control facilitates minimize these health perils by eliminating the cause of these probable disease spreaders.

Building Damage in Pest Control

The constructional deterioration generated by pests can be considerable and high-priced. Termites solely cause over $5 billion in home devastation each year throughout the United States, with New Jersey homes being notably defenseless due to the state's climate. Rodents can gnaw through electrical wiring, making fire perils, while their continuous gnawing can destroy insulation, pipes, and wood framework parts. Even apparently benign ants can jeopardize wooden structures if neglected unaddressed, mainly carpenter ants which are common in Monmouth County.

Vermin (Rats and Mice)

When it regards locating rodent outbreaks in your New Jersey home, awareness is fundamental. You might spot droppings near food supplies, in containers, or underneath sinks. Chew marks on food packaging, wooden materials, and electrical lines are telltale indicators of their existence. At nighttime, you may perceive abrasive commotion in dividers, roofs, or underneath floors as these evening critters become lively. If you locate shelters produced from shredded stationery, cloth, or dehydrated plant substance, that's a distinct indication rodents have established themselves comfortable. Greasy rub marks across baseboards and barriers manifest as rodents practice the similar paths recurrently, while your pets may reveal atypical conduct such as yelping or scratching at regions underneath devices or furnishings where rodents shelter.

Rodents in New Jersey homes and companies create many threats surpassing mere inconvenience. They can contaminate food and cooking planes with microbes present in their urine and waste. Their unending urge to chew can harm goods, specifically wiring, which causes fire risks. In Matawan and nearby vicinities, the Norway rat and house mouse are remarkably difficult, flourishing in both densely populated and bedroom community areas. Creepy Crawlies (Ants, Cockroaches, Bed Bugs)

Bug issues display themselves in numerous fashions contingent on the kind. Ant predicaments develop into clear when you notice noticeable ant lines going to food sources, or when you spot small mounds of soil or wood splinters formed by carpenter ants. Cockroach invasions often show themselves through dark feces akin to coffee grounds or black pepper, a particular stale fragrance that permeates contaminated areas, and the appearance of egg capsules in obscured corners. Bed bug infestations show up as rust-colored marks on mattresses and fixtures, shed skins near lounging locations, small blood marks on sheets, and scratchy red elevations on skin generally aligned in a string or congregation.

Bugs symbolize the most diverse variety of pests in New Jersey. Cockroaches can trigger asthma and intolerances while circulating numerous bacteria. Bed bugs, while not disease agents, produce significant soreness, sleep interruption, and mental distress. Some ant classes, like carpenter ants common in Monmouth County's forested places, can inflict architectural impairment analogous to termites across time. Trained Pest Control businesses can identify particular insect varieties and apply focused management tactics that handle the particular behaviors and vulnerabilities of each pest.

Termites

Recognizing termite activity initially necessitates recognizing the understated signals of their occurrence. You could perceive rejected wings near windows and portals after swarmers have detected a mate and founded a new group. Mud tubes on exterior surfaces, wood beams, or in crawl openings function as protected highways for these devastating critters. Wood that echoes void when rapped demonstrates termites have been feeding from inside. Access points and windows that quickly stick may suggest distorting from termite harm, while broken or rising paint akin to water harm often masks termite action below. Detecting frass—termite dung looking like minuscule wood-colored granules—delivers another validation of their objectionable presence.

Termites establish perhaps the most noteworthy foundational peril amidst all typical pests. In New Jersey, the Eastern subterranean termite is pervasive and exceptionally devastating. These creatures can stay undetected for durations while creating considerable impairment to wood constructional sections. Green Pest Control Alternatives

Combined Pest Control (IPM) Approach

Unified Pest Management represents the premium standard in today's pest control, concentrating on extended deterrence through a mixture of techniques that limit environmental influence while optimizing effectiveness. The IPM process commences with thorough assessment and surveillance to pinpoint pest pressure exactly, creating baseline facts about species existing and amount levels. This produces precise recognition of pest kinds, confirming management efforts aim at certain habits and exposures rather than employing general procedures. Specialists establish threshold levels that require action, acknowledging that the simple presence of a limited organisms doesn't necessarily call for treatment if amounts continue less than destructive numbers. When intervention turns essential, IPM employs multiple management methods in coordination, typically starting with low-impact methods and escalating only when required. Within the system, experts examine efficiency and adapt strategies as appropriate, building a adaptable method adaptive to changing circumstances. Most importantly, IPM stresses prevention over elimination, addressing construction and surrounding conditions that maintain pest numbers rather than simply removing present insects. Chemical-Free Control Approaches

Efficient pest control often includes natural strategies that can solve or decrease pest concerns without introducing pesticides into the ecosystem. Tangible blockades such as screens, entry sweeps, and caulking block pest invasion completely, dealing with the trouble at its root. Mechanical devices like snares and blocking tools extract current creatures while avoiding fresh invasions. Living systems featuring beneficial creatures and microorganisms introduce biological opponents that focus on particular organisms while preserving advantageous insects protected. Environmental methods change the surroundings to prevent creatures, such as adjusting irrigation schedules to lower moisture that lures certain insects. Living space change lowers refuge and nutrition options, causing locations reduced attractive to undesired inhabitants. For specific insects like bedbugs, heat procedures offer very effective elimination without toxic leftovers by elevating heat over the heat lethal level for all living periods of the target pest. Similarly, refrigeration techniques for kept commodity creatures like food beetles or food storage pests can eradicate issues in consumable products without synthetic pollution. Eco-Conscious Pest Control Control Approaches

The pest control field continues to progress toward more eco-conscious practices that retain efficiency while reducing surrounding footprint. Plant-based chemicals obtained from organic extracts like chrysanthemum extract, neem, and natural oils supply specific treatment with limited lasting power in the ecosystem. Living agents having microorganisms, spores, or agents that attack specific pest organisms provide specificity that typical general substances are unable to achieve. Maturation modifiers that prevent pest breeding by blocking with maturation cycles provide lasting number reduction without direct harmful impacts on fully-grown organisms. Pheromone tools that watch or disrupt pest breeding aid establish when action becomes necessary and can block reproduction in particular species. The business continuously implements reduced-risk products with limited ecological footprint, moving away from traditional chemistries with greater impacts on non-target creatures. Precision application systems that reduce total substance application administer applications specifically where needed rather than spreading chemicals throughout broad regions. What are the evidence of a serious pest invasion?

Past seen insects personally, several danger indicators suggest possibly serious issues needing immediate pest control response. Odd odors frequently appear with large issues – stale, oily aromas may show rodents, while pleasant, distinctive smells sometimes come with German insect groups. Unknown building deterioration like sagging boards, blistering finish, or deteriorating timber may reveal termite infestation or carpenter ant colonies damaging construction elements. Strange noises within partitions or roof areas, notably at night, commonly suggest rodent movement as these nighttime animals get lively in unseen areas. Abundant debris looking like tiny shavings around wood pieces may actually be waste or droppings from lumber-eating pests. Some residences encounter puzzling wellness problems like lung problems or irritation that disappear when absent from house, potentially showing creature invasions altering indoor atmosphere condition. In New Jersey residences, focused attention should be paid to underground and foundation areas where humidity issues can encourage pest communities, specifically in older residences throughout Monmouth County where base splits and decaying material create multiple penetration places. Finding many lifeless creatures of the identical species shows a greater community nearby, while grease stains near trim show confirmed rodent pathways with regular movement.
